Last Week, The US Cotton Growth Rate Was 47%.
According to Washington October 5th, the US Department of agriculture (USDA) reported in the weekly crop growth report that by the week October 4th, the US cotton growth rate was 47%, up from 49% last week, compared with 50% last year.
By the week October 4th, the rate of cotton Bolling in the United States was 68%, 57% last week, 73% in the same period last year, and 77% in five years.
As of October 4th, cotton harvest rate was 10% in the United States last week, 8% last week, 15% in the same period last year, and 21% in five years.
